Romeo a heartbreaker for Lethbridge

LETHBRIDGE - #Miguel Romeo#'s goal in the 18th minute officially eliminated the Lethbridge Pronghorns from postseason contention, as the UVic Vikes men's soccer team notched a 1-0 road victory.

Romeo scored the only goal in bitterly cold conditions, ripping a low-liner into the bottom left corner of the net. It was the first goal of the season for the native of Buenos Aries.

Goalkeeper #Dan Kilpatrick# picked up the shutout, stopping all six shots the 'Horns put on target. The senior from Winnipeg has three clean sheets this season and leads the league in saves.

The victory secured a much-needed three points for the Vikes, who moved into a tie with Alberta for third place in the Canada West standings. Both UVic and Alberta are tied with 19 points, while the top four teams qualify for the postseason. The Vikes are 6-5-1.

The Vikes will have to stave off the Calgary Dinos on Sunday. The Dinos are five points back of a playoff berth with two games in hand. Kick off is 2:45 p.m. in Calgary.
